Seared Salmon with Garlic Green Beans and Sweet Potato Mash
Enjoy a beautifully balanced dinner featuring a seared salmon fillet that is pan-cooked to perfection, served alongside tender garlic sautéed green beans and creamy sweet potato mash for a comforting yet energizing meal.
INGREDIENTS
5 ounces Salmon Fillet (approx 142g)
1 medium Sweet Potato (approx 114g)
1 cup Green Beans (approx 125g)
1 teaspoon Olive Oil (approx 5g)
1 garlic clove
PREPARATION
Preheat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at.
Pat the salmon fillet dry and season lightly with salt and pepper.
Add the salmon to the hot skillet and sear for about 3-4 minutes per side, or until it reaches your desired level of doneness.
While the salmon is cooking, peel and cube the sweet potato. Boil in water until tender, about 10-12 minutes, then mash until smooth. Season with a pinch of salt and pepper.
In another pan,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té briefly until fragrant, then add the green beans. Stir-fry the green beans for about 3-4 minutes until they are crisp-tender.
Plate the sweet potato mash and arrange the garlic green beans alongside. Top with the seared salmon fillet and garnish with a sprinkle of freshly ground pepper if desired.
